国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 語言 > JavaScript > 正文

js 禁用只讀文本框獲得焦點時的退格鍵

2024-05-06 14:10:18
字體:
來源:轉載
供稿:網友
有時候難免會要用到只讀的文本框,可今天發現只讀文本框有一個缺陷,當鼠標焦點在文本框里面的時候按回退鍵(backSpace), 會退回到前一個頁面,這個問題就有點煩惱了,用戶又不清楚可不可以輸入,他如果看到文本框想去改里面的東西,按一下,有可能前面所有填寫的數據就會丟失.故此寫了個方法,供大伙有需要時放入<script></script>,保管你稱心如意。
代碼如下:
document.documentElement.onkeydown = function(evt){
var b = !!evt, oEvent = evt || window.event;
if (oEvent.keyCode == 8) {
var node = b ? oEvent.target : oEvent.srcElement;
var reg = /^(input|textarea)$/i, regType = /^(text|textarea)$/i;
if (!reg.test(node.nodeName) || !regType.test(node.type) || node.readOnly || node.disabled) {
if (b)
{
oEvent.stopPropagation();
}
else
{
oEvent.cancelBubble = true;
oEvent.keyCode = 0;
oEvent.returnValue = false;
}
}
}
}
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表

圖片精選

主站蜘蛛池模板: 重庆市| 南部县| 卢龙县| 双柏县| 册亨县| 广东省| 沐川县| 财经| 句容市| 银川市| 高阳县| 黎城县| 壶关县| 射洪县| 蓬莱市| 抚远县| 房产| 长宁区| 崇仁县| 太仆寺旗| 察雅县| 三门县| 锦屏县| 黎川县| 乳山市| 商南县| 隆化县| 烟台市| 财经| 黑水县| 惠水县| 会宁县| 布尔津县| 九龙城区| 康马县| 景宁| 铜山县| 铜山县| 五台县| 承德县| 旬阳县|